    Lets see, Twilight Matriarch - average 1500 shock damage (on my tank build Non CP) 15K+ heal for 2 friends, +20 Health and Stamina recovery, +8% health, oh and a pain in the arse if you want to target me.

    Any other skills offer that? even after she was nerfed to hell.

    Magsorc with 1 pet is still in an insanely good spot, thats why it is still, even with the huge Templarplayerbase, one of the most used classes, especially by AD, stupid Highelves.
    The Pets Bodyblock you permanentely, they heal, they pull enemies out of sneak and if we talk about NBs even out of cloak, just because they can attack everything and everyone and don't give a damn about los, they shoot through walls, gates, stones and so on. And they are just annoying by being on your screen.
    And as Knightpanther said they provide you with more buffs than any other abillity in the game.
